# Java实现JSON Diff教程
## 摘要
本文将教会你如何使用Java实现JSON Diff。我们将以详细的步骤指导你完成整个过程,并提供每一步所需的代码及其注释。本文适用于经验丰富的开发者指导初学者。
## 目录
1. 引言
2. JSON Diff的概念
3. 实施步骤
4. 示例代码
5. 结论
## 1. 引言
在现代应用程序开发中,JSON(JavaScript O
原创
2023-08-09 09:16:51
379阅读
# 如何用 Python 实现 JSON 文件的差异比较
在当今开发中,我们常常需要比较两个 JSON 文件的差异。可能是配置文件、响应数据或其他数据结构。在本文中,我们将逐步实现这个功能,确保你能理解每个步骤。我们将通过一个简单的流程,以及对应的代码示例来达到这个目的。
## 流程简介
我们将使用以下流程来实现 JSON 文件的比较:
| 步骤 | 描述
原创
2024-08-21 08:53:32
27阅读
## 比较JSON Diff的实现流程
在实现Java比较JSON Diff的过程中,我们可以按照以下步骤进行操作:
1. 导入相关库和依赖:首先,我们需要导入相关的库和依赖,以便在项目中使用JSON Diff的功能。在Java中,可以使用`jsondiffpatch`库来实现JSON Diff的比较。
2. 准备待比较的JSON数据:在进行比较之前,我们需要准备两个待比较的JSON数据。可
原创
2023-11-11 12:16:09
330阅读
无意间想到这个问题,如何用php来实现git diff,如果实现了这个功能,岂不是能够
原创
2023-04-09 09:35:04
161阅读
实例 比较两个数组的值,并返回差集: <?php $a1=array("a"=>"red","b"=>"green","c"=>"blue","d"=>"yellow"); $a2=array("e"=>"red","f"=>"green","g"=>"blue"); $
转载
2020-05-18 14:44:00
180阅读
2评论
恢复内容开始 实例 计算两个日期间的差值: <?php$date1=date_create("2013-03-15");$date2=date_create("2013-12-12");$diff=date_diff($date1,$date2);?> 运行实例 » 定义和用法 date_diff(
转载
2020-05-29 09:41:00
134阅读
2评论
1The direction of the arguments does actually make a difference: 2 3 'x', 6 'y' => 'y', 7 'z' => 'z', 8 't' => 't', 9); 10 11$b = array( 12 'x' => 'x',...
转载
2008-06-13 10:00:00
91阅读
2评论
array_diff ( array $array1 , array $array2 [, array $... ] ) : array 对比 array1 和其他一个或者多个数组,返回在 array1 中但是不在其他 array 里的值。 array_diff ( array $array1 ,
转载
2019-04-13 09:49:00
75阅读
2评论
JSONStringer是JSONWriter的子类;JSONStringer一般通过object().key().value().key().value().endObject()进行构造;
JSONString ():构造函数
object()表明開始一个对象,即加入{ ;
endObject()表明结束一个对象。即加入 } ;
array()表明開始一个数组,即加入一个 [ ;
endAr
转载
2023-06-11 19:23:55
175阅读
接口测试什么是接口测试接口测试:接口测试就是功能测试,向服务端发的请求或者获取数据,例如:新浪微博,新浪为客户端(client),新浪的服务器为服务端(server)a:刷微博,即从客户端向服务端获取数据b:发微博,即客户端向服务端插入数据c:修改微博,即客户端向服务端发送数据,即修改后的内容d:删微博,即服务端向客户端发送删除数据的请求以上,都是通过接口来连接客户端与服务端的。接口测试第一步需要
转载
2024-05-21 18:45:04
71阅读
一、摘要
今天推荐的是一款java中,对比两个json-diff对象是否一致的工具包 json-diff` 。他可以对比任何结构的两个json数据,并且将其中的不一致信息反馈给用户。工具还内置了很多配置可以来控制对比过程中的行为。目前已经补充大量单测,稳定性还是比较好的。
二、背景
公司最近在重构一个核心系统,至于为什么重构原因很多,就不说明了。但是这个核心系统承载较多的线上业务。为了不影响依赖依
原创
2023-03-17 22:26:52
660阅读
一、简介
json-diff是一款强大的,由java编写的json差异发现工具。他可以发现任何结构的json差异,并且将差异信息反馈给用户。
gitee: ://gitee/codeleep/json-diff
教程:://juejin.cn/post/7210003299109109818
给大家提供一个设计json-diff的实现思路,用于发现json的差异,对比j
原创
2023-03-17 22:25:25
321阅读
前言“镜” 寓意是凡事都有两面性,Json对比也不例外!因公司业务功能当中有一个履历的功能,它有多个版本的JSON数据需要对比出每个版本的不同差异节点并且将差异放置在一个新的JSON当中原有结构不能变动,差异节点使用数组对象的形式存储,前端点击标红即可显示多个版本的节点差异数据如下图示例// JSON One
{
"employee":
{
"id": "1212
原创
精选
2023-10-19 14:11:31
696阅读
点赞
<?php
if ('ab'>'b') {
echo a;
} else {
&nbs
原创
2014-09-12 11:17:23
768阅读
实例 比较两个数组的键名(使用用户自定义函数比较键名),并返回差集: <?phpfunction myfunction($a,$b){if ($a $b){return 0;}return ($a>$b)?1:-1;}$a1=array("a"=>"red","b"=>"green","c"=>"b
转载
2020-05-19 15:31:00
78阅读
2评论
实例 比较两个数组的键名,并返回差集: <?php $a1=array("a"=>"red","b"=>"green","c"=>"blue"); $a2=array("a"=>"red","c"=>"blue","d"=>"pink"); $result=array_diff_key($a1,$a
转载
2020-05-19 07:56:00
70阅读
2评论
实例 比较两个数组的键名和键值(使用用户自定义函数比较键名),并返回差集: <?phpfunction myfunction($a,$b){if ($a $b){return 0;}return ($a>$b)?1:-1;}$a1=array("a"=>"red","b"=>"green","c"=
转载
2020-05-19 15:04:00
71阅读
2评论
php array_diff()函数 语法 作用:比较两个数组的键值,并返回差集。大理石平台价格表 语法:array_diff(array1,array2,array3...) 参数: 参数 描述 array1 必需。与其他数组进行比较的第一个数组。 array2 必需。与第一个数组进行比较的数组。
转载
2019-11-20 17:06:00
103阅读
2评论
1.简介: XML:extensible markup language,一种类似于HTML的语言,他没有预先定义的标签,使用DTD(document type definition)文档类型定义来组织数据;格式统一,跨平台和语言,早已成为业界公认的标准。具体的可以问Google或百度。相比之JSON这种 轻量级的数据交换格式,XML可以称为重量级的了。 JSON : JavaScript O
转载
2023-07-11 11:08:27
226阅读
实例 比较两个数组的键名和键值,并返回差集: <?php$a1=array("a"=>"red","b"=>"green","c"=>"blue","d"=>"yellow");$a2=array("a"=>"red","b"=>"green","c"=>"blue");
转载
2020-05-18 15:24:00
93阅读
2评论